Rio de Janeiro: With Neymar back in their ranks and scoring the only goal, Brazil gave Dunga a winning start in his second spell in charge -- although a 1-0 friendly success over Colombia left media unimpressed.

Neymar of Brazil celebrates a goal during an International Soccer friendly against Colombia at Sun Life Stadium in Miami Gardens,  Florida. Pic/AFP
Neymar of Brazil celebrates a goal during an International Soccer friendly against Colombia at Sun Life Stadium in Miami Gardens, Florida. Pic/AFP

Fielding seven of the side whipped 7-1 by Germany in their World Cup semi-final almost two months ago, Dunga could point to a win and a clean sheet as positives to take from Friday's encounter in Miami, but observers back home were critical. There was "little samba or salsa," with the match only remarkable for "the same old song-- the talent of Neymar," complained sports daily Lance.
